SSD Controllers: Driving Speed and Reliability in Data Storage
In the fast-paced digital era, SSD Controller technology plays a pivotal role in determining the performance, efficiency, and reliability of solid-state drives. Acting as the brain of an SSD, the controller manages how data is read, written, and stored, ensuring faster speeds, reduced latency, and enhanced durability. From personal devices to enterprise-level storage solutions, SSD controllers are integral to meeting the growing demand for rapid data processing and seamless performance.
Modern SSD controllers are designed to handle intensive workloads, support advanced error correction, and optimize power consumption. They are widely used in applications ranging from gaming laptops and cloud data centers to AI-driven analytics platforms.
